摘要
SrSn1-x-yFexSbyO3-δ was prepared by a sol-gel and thermal annealing method. The lattice parameters of SrSn0.97-xFexSb0.03O3-δ (x = 0.04-0.15) decreased with the increase of Fe doping rates. All samples showed ferromagnetic behavior together with a paramagnetic component, relatively strong ferromagnetism for SrSn0.97-xFexSb0.03O3-δ and SrSn1-xFexO3-δ with Fe doping rates over 6% and 8%, respectively The Sb doping leads to the ferromagnetic behavior for the samples with the low-concentration of Fe dopant. 119Sn Mössbauer spectra of SrSn0.92Fe0.08O3-δ and SrSn0.88Fe0.12O3-δ provided a broad doublet under a magnetic field of 0.85 T. The doublet could be analyzed as a magnetic sextet with 0.76 T. In 57Fe Mössbauer spectra of SrSn0.88Fe0.12O3-δ under zero and 0.85 T different line intensity ratios of two sextets were observed. It suggests that the magnetic spin structure of SrSn1-xFexO3-δ is transversely ferrimagnetic.
